On this episode, we have Emily Jackson, Vice President of Arcadia Commodity Opportunity, to talk about the business side of the cattle industry and the unique path that led her there.
Raised in Canada by a family deeply rooted in the cattle business, Emily originally pursued a career in finance before discovering her passion for cattle feeding, risk management, and commodity markets.

From buying cattle across North America to navigating market volatility, technology, AI, and supply chain challenges, Emily offers an inside look at what it takes to make disciplined decisions in one of agriculture’s most dynamic sectors. She also shares her experiences as a woman in a traditionally male-dominated industry, the mentors who helped shape her career, and why she believes there’s a place for everyone in agriculture.
Whether you’re involved in the cattle business or simply curious about the people behind the beef industry, this conversation is full of insight, humor, and real-world perspective.
